About Medusa
Medusa is an open source e commerce framework built with Node.js and TypeScript that enables developers to construct custom commerce applications without rebuilding core commerce logic. It provides modular, pluggable backend services for products, orders, inventory, payments, and customer management, all exposed via REST and GraphQL APIs. Medusa lives in the JavaScript/Node.js ecosystem and targets developers who need full control over their storefronts and business logic while relying on battle tested, open source primitives.
